Tips for Effective Walkthrough



Taking a look at a professional's previous job supplies valuable insights into their abilities and suitability for your project. When performing a walkthrough of their previous projects, maintain these pointers in mind for a reliable evaluation.

Firstly, pay attention to the overall high quality of the work. Search for indications of craftsmanship, interest to detail, and using high-grade products. Analyze if the projects line up with your requirements and vision.

Secondly, review the capability of the finished jobs. Examine if the styles are useful, reliable, and fulfill the needs of the clients. This evaluation can give you an idea of just how well the service provider translates concepts right into useful frameworks.

Additionally, observe the timeline and adherence to timetables in their past projects. Hold-ups can be pricey and inconvenient, so make sure that the service provider has a performance history of finishing work with time.

Finally, connect freely with the professional throughout the walkthrough. Ask inquiries, look for clarifications, and discuss any type of worries you may have. Developing a transparent and joint relationship from the beginning is critical for a successful job outcome.

Evaluating Craftsmanship and Design



Examining the workmanship and design of a service provider's previous work is essential in establishing their viability for your project. When assessing workmanship, pay attention to the high quality of materials made use of, accuracy in execution, and attention to detail. Search for indicators of skill and knowledge in the finishing touches, such as smooth paint lines, tight corners, and seamless joints.


In addition, think about the total style of the contractor's previous projects. Do house painters in my area align with your visual choices? Are they versatile in adapting to various designs and architectural aspects? Evaluate whether the specialist's trademark style enhances your vision for the project or if they can adapt to your specific requirements.
